WebOct 12, 2007 · Duration 01:28. Sounds are produced by vibrations. You can feel these when you put your fingers against your throat and talk. A violin bow causes a string to vibrate, and lips vibrating cause the sound produced by brass instruments. WebOct 12, 2007 · Description. Classroom Ideas. An investigation using pieces of string to produce sounds with different pitches. A string has been attached to a weight. When the string is plucked, it is easy to see the vibrations producing the sound. When extra weights are added, the pitch becomes higher as the string becomes tighter and vibrates faster.

Evelyn Glennie is a percussion player performing at solo concerts. She is an enormously successful musician despite being deaf. She has learned to use her whole body to 'hear' sounds. For example, she describes feeling the vibrations on her cheekbones, scalp and chest.
